Nokia E63 Get Started Manual Guide
When data from your previous device, you may need a SIM card. The Nokia E63 does not need a SIM card for data transfer. With the Switch application, you can change the contents of a compatible Nokia device to your Nokia E63 via Bluetooth connectivity. The type of content that can be transferred depends on the device model. Select Menu> Tools> Switch, and follow the instructions on the device. If the other device supports synchronization, you can also synchronize data between two devices.
